Clifford Ivory (born August 1, 1975) is an American former professional football cornerback who played in the Canadian Football League (CFL) for the Hamilton Tiger-Cats and the Toronto Argonauts. He once shared the Argonauts' record for most interceptions returned for touchdowns with five along with Ed Berry and Adrion Smith, before Byron Parker broke the record with his sixth interception return for a touchdown in 2007. [1] He was drafted in the sixth round of the 1998 NFL Draft with the 155th overall pick. [2]
